Output 54e3b23d8256c66fd3788f316c0ddb821e0224bcc7cf94493880e6a2fd41506f:20

value
4324992
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5aef338d9ef65850e79ed7e44f5327ffc2505e4e OP_EQUALVERIFY OP_CHECKSIG
address
19HpNGYSsrh4o53KSnV2PrBVxQiw3LYcFz
transaction
54e3b23d8256c66fd3788f316c0ddb821e0224bcc7cf94493880e6a2fd41506f
spent
true